## Tuning snapshot tests

Snapshot tests for Lumenkit components run headless against the Brindlewood render farm. Don't bump diff thresholds to silence flakes; fix the component or quarantine it. Per-pixel tolerance, anti-alias fuzz, and max retry counts are centralized so CI and local runs agree. If you change any of them, re-record baselines for the whole suite, not just your component. The current constants are as follows.

constants for fahop-fahaf:
RATE_LIMITS = {
    "quenath": 1,
    "quenwyn": 10,
    "ralael": 10,
    "wenix": 1,
}

Ticket: Missed Pick-up — Weekly Cash-Box Run

The Monday cash-box pick-up at the Dunmere office did not occur. The courier from Pellbright Transit did not arrive during the scheduled window, and the box remains in the office safe. A replacement pick-up is booked for tomorrow at 10:00. Release the box only per the confidential hand-over instruction below.

dispatch memo: the sorius tamius courier leaves the praeth ledger at gate 4873 under passcode 928014

Runbook: Liftwright Dispatch Simulator — restart procedure

If the Liftwright simulator starts assigning cars to the wrong banks, it's almost always the scenario cache going stale after a long soak run. Don't just bounce the process — flush the cache first, or it'll reload the same bad state. After the flush, restart the dispatcher and watch the first ten assignments. The simulator should come back up with these configuration values.

service settings:
ralael:
  pin: 7453
  tenant: zorath
  seal: seal_087806e4
  metrics_host: metrics.ralael.paliqworks.example
  standby_team: fraath
  escalation: praok-istiel
  nonce: 10e083

Q: The loyalty-points ledger on Pinemark is rejecting writes after a failover. What do I do?

A: This happens when the ledger node comes up with a sealed journal. Check that the replay queue has drained, then restart the tally worker. Do not force-unseal while replication lag exceeds 30 seconds; you will double-credit points. If the journal remains sealed after two restarts, open the recovery console on the standby node. The console prompts for the ledger recovery passphrase, which is provided directly below this entry.

unlock words, yawig-kadug: belox-holion-wenath-holwyn-ulaiel-ulaiel-eliix